Board of Education Members:
The East Brunswick Board of Education is comprised of nine (9) elected members. Every year, in April, three (3) of the nine (9) members are elected to serve a three-year term. The Board meets approximately twice a month from April through February and weekly in March. Meetings are generally held on Thursday evenings at 8:00 pm at the Jon R. Kopko Administration building on Route 18. These meetings are videotaped and broadcast, unedited, on EBTV Channel 3 on Mondays at 1 pm & 10 pm and Fridays at 9 pm. All meetings, except the closed sessions which are designated for personnel, student or legal matters are open to the public and advertised on EBTV Channel 3, posted on the district website and at the East Brunswick Public Library. Most regular meetings are divided into two sessions, a public session and a closed session. With the exception of the legally permissible issues discussed in closed session, all board business that is legally permissible to do so takes place during the public session with the public present. These include recognition of staff and/or students, presentation of awards, policy, agenda, finance, operations, curriculum, hiring and resignations of personnel and approval of minutes of past meetings. All Board voting, except specific limited actions allowed by law, takes place during the public portion. All discussion and voting taking place during the closed session is governed by the Open Public Meetings Act, which prohibits discussion of certain subjects, such as personnel issues, contract negotiations, individual disciplinary issues, legal matters and any other information that may directly affect an individual or group of individuals. The Board attorney is present at meetings where legal support has been deemed necessary. The Board of Education establishes its committees annually at the reorganization meeting, as well as whenever it deem a committee revision may be necessary. Currently there are 11 recognized committees: Community Programs, Buildings and Grounds, Finance, Long-range Planning, Policy, Special Education, Student Services, Technology, T&E (Thorough and Efficient) Curriculum, EBEA Negotiations and EBPSA Negotiations. |
